What Are The Best Foods To Try In Hong Kong?

When it comes to food, Hong Kong has a lot to offer. From street food to Michelin-starred restaurants, there is something for everyone. Here are some of the best foods to try in Hong Kong:

Dim Sum🥢

Dim sum is a popular Cantonese cuisine that consists of small bite-sized portions of food served in bamboo baskets or on small plates. Dim sum is often served with tea and is a popular brunch option in Hong Kong. Some of the most popular dim sum dishes include har gow (shrimp dumplings), siu mai (pork dumplings), char siu bao (barbecue pork buns), and cheung fun (rice noodle rolls).

Seafood🍤

Hong Kong is known for its fresh seafood. With a large coastline, Hong Kong has a wide variety of seafood options. Some of the most popular seafood dishes in Hong Kong include typhoon shelter crab, steamed grouper, salt and pepper squid, and crispy fried oysters.

Roast Goose🍗

Roast goose is a popular Cantonese dish in Hong Kong. The goose is roasted until it is crispy on the outside and tender on the inside. The dish is often served with rice and a sweet plum sauce.

Wonton Noodle Soup🍜

Wonton noodle soup is a popular Cantonese soup that consists of wontons (dumplings) filled with shrimp and pork, served in a clear broth with thin egg noodles. It is a popular comfort food in Hong Kong.

Clay Pot Rice🍲

Clay pot rice is a traditional Cantonese dish that is cooked in a clay pot over charcoal. The rice is mixed with various ingredients such as chicken, Chinese sausage, and mushrooms, and cooked until it is crispy on the bottom and fluffy on the top.

Egg Tart🍮

Egg tarts are a popular Cantonese pastry that consists of a flaky pastry crust filled with a creamy egg custard. They are often served as a dessert or as a snack with tea.

Curry Fish Balls🍢

Curry fish balls are a popular street food in Hong Kong. They are made from fish paste that is shaped into balls, fried, and then served with a curry sauce.
